The cheapest way to get from Tooting to Putney Bridge is to train and subway which costs £5 - £8 and takes 25 min.
The fastest way to get from Tooting to Putney Bridge is to taxi which takes 12 min and costs £23 - £28.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Bickley Street and arriving at St Mary's Church / Putney Pier.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 32 min.
No, there is no direct train from Tooting to Putney Bridge station. However, there are services departing from Tooting and arriving at Putney Bridge station via Wimbledon station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 25 min.
The distance between Tooting and Putney Bridge is 6 miles.
The best way to get from Tooting to Putney Bridge without a car is to train and subway which takes 25 min and costs £5 - £8.
It takes approximately 25 min to get from Tooting to Putney Bridge, including transfers.
